I assume this is related to the new Route 730 that has had a London Service Permit submitted for Heathrow Terminal 5 to Frimley (but believed to be operating further), possibly as far as Basingstoke. Due to go live on 24th July, so I would expect some publicity soon.
Confirmation in latest tender announcement today that RATP have lost the route C3 with it returning to Abellio. But what happens to the Optare Metrodeckers (pic) released, 9+1 from the Route C3 and 2 more from the Route 23?
